Why Physical Activity?

The Connection Between Movement and Mood

Physical activity is not just about building muscles or losing weight; it plays a crucial role in enhancing mental well-being. Here’s how it works:

  • Endorphin Release: Exercise triggers the release of endorphins, the body’s natural mood lifters. These hormones help reduce feelings of pain and stress.
  • Stress Reduction: Engaging in physical activity can help lower levels of the stress hormone cortisol, allowing you to feel more relaxed.
  • Improved Sleep: Regular exercise can enhance your sleep quality, making it easier for your body to recover from daily stressors.

Types of Activities to Transform Your Mood

1. Aerobic Activities

Aerobic exercises are fantastic for a quick mood boost. Try activities like:

  • Running or Jogging: Get your heart pumping and enjoy the rush of fresh air.
  • Cycling: Whether outdoors or on a stationary bike, cycling can energize you and clear your mind.
  • Dancing: Turn up your favorite playlist and let loose! It’s a fun way to enjoy movement.

2. Strength Training

Strength training isn’t just for bodybuilders. It can also help:

  • Build self-confidence
  • Improve focus and concentration
  • Enhance overall cognitive function

Incorporate activities such as weightlifting, resistance band workouts, or bodyweight exercises into your routine.

3. Mind-Body Exercises

Activities that combine physical movement with mindfulness can further help transform your mood. Consider:

  • Yoga: This ancient practice not only stretches your body but also calms your mind.
  • Tai Chi: Known as “meditation in motion,” Tai Chi combines slow, deliberate movements with deep breathing.
  • Pilates: Focus on core strength and flexibility, while also relieving stress.

Incorporating Physical Activity into Your Daily Life

Start Small

If you’re new to physical activity or it’s been a while since you exercised, start slow. Here are some tips:

  • Set Achievable Goals: Instead of aiming for an intense workout every day, commit to just 10 minutes of movement.
  • Find What You Love: Choose activities that you enjoy. When you love what you do, it won’t feel like a chore.
  • Buddy Up: Exercising with a friend or family member can make physical activity more enjoyable and provide motivation.

Schedule It In

Treat your workout time like an important appointment. Consider:

  • Morning Walks: Wake up a little earlier and start your day with a refreshing walk.
  • Lunch Break Stretch: Use part of your lunch break for a quick workout or stretching session.
  • Evening Wind Down: Replace screen time with gentle yoga or a light jog to relax after a busy day.
